I have an 4 year-old DVD-Writer (Asus) which is causing me trouble. Whenever I want to read a DVD I have to eject the drive like 10 times before I can see the content in My Computer. What is causing this problem?

It does this with many DVDs, some take more tries to work, some need less.

It's not a recent problem, I have been having this problem for almost an year, but now it's getting worse.
I installed the OS many times since then. But when I had linux, i didn't use the DVD-Writer at all.
 
Put a known good working burner in your system and try it. If it works like it should then you have either a dirty lens or bad drive.
 
I agree on the dirty laser lens. Open a tray use static free air and lightly spray across the laser. just stick the nozzle in and spray light. seen it happen many times.

don't turn can sideways. you will get an oil base on the lens.
